Pump essentially drops in but you will need to cut the stock pickup back and use in-tank fuel hose to connect it. If you get the pump with the install kit it is included.
Not the prettiest solution but you can use a stainless steel hose clamp to secure the pump to the bracket, Pump should flow enough for 450. It isn't overly noisy but it is essential to upgrade the wiring to the pump and run a dedicated relay. I depin the stock connector and insert different pins to fit larger gauge wiring. The stock wiring will be overloaded and melt very quickly. I would go with an 8374. I have yet to make over 400whp (mustang numbers) with a 7670. Just chokes too much up top. |
I'll let other people chime in on the E85. I have heard of injectors locking up after a car sat with E85 in the rails, non-E85 rated fuel components (lines, O-rings) can weep or leak over time due to degradation from the alcohol.
You also need a Haltech or something to properly deal with the flex fuel sensor and set up multiple fuel maps. IMHO if you're not needing all that it's doing (like you're going for 600hp) it's a lot more complexity. Also you have to BIG TIME upsize injectors and fuel system since you need a lot more volume that you would of gas. A water injection system, like the AEM setup, is reasonably priced and easy to install and set up. It only injects when you hit a certain amount of boost and it ramps up - I have mine start injecting at 8 psi, then it's full duty cycle at 14 psi. Cools down the intake charge big time and drops combustion temps. I pull fluid for the system from my windshield washer tank, I just use windshield washer fluid. If the turbo you're looking at can barely make that number you either want to shoot for a lower number or upsize the turbo. There's no good reason to flog a turbo outside of its efficiency range, that just overheats the air and overspins the turbo. Or you may just flat not be able to get there, it may just choke out. Walbro 450 is not a drop in. The pump outlet is 3/8, where as the pick up OD is 5/16. The filter it comes with can’t be used and it does not sit on the hanger bracket. I have seen far too many hack job installs to just let any of this go by unmentioned.

Agree with IRP and Banzai. Why not an 8374 on pump, not a 7670 on e85? It will be more difficult to reach the hp #s you are chasing and you will have to run much higher boost. The walbro's are not exactly a drop in, you have to cut the rubber isolator thing that supports the bottom of the pump a little bit, cut the pipe on the sending unit and clamp the supplied submersible hose to it, and you have to source your own strainer/filter, as the one that comes with the "install kit" is completely wrong. NBD on the filter though, I got one meant for a Lexus es300 from the auto parts store. $10 maybe. The walbros are very very quiet. Virtually silent compared to the supra pump I had previously. You would be better off using the 525LPH hellcat pump, the biggest 400 series available. I usually see the 450LPH start to lose pump pressure around 430rwhp on full E85 blend.
Same fitment, but more flow. |

Unfortunately that solution does not address the issue with the 450 & 525 pumps having a 3/8" outlet and a the pickup tube being 5/16", forcing the 5/16" hose on the pump will only cause a premature hose failure. We have been working on a full solution with a similar style mount, but utilizing a fuel pump outlet adapter to mate to a -6an fitting. This eliminates the need for a hose completely. Also have an option for a -6an to 5/16" hose barb in the case of a hanger that has been previously cut. The Walbro 400 has a 5/16" outlet so it is not an issue.
